My client is looking for a software engineer ideally who has worked for an defence company or similar. This position will involve being responsible for the complete life cycle of a new or modified software product, from research and design to implementation, training and support. Ideally you will have experience and a familiarity in a broad range of engineering concepts and practices. The role will also involve researching, designing and writing new software programs, testing new programs and fault finding. Evaluating the software and systems that make computers and hardware work. Developing existing programs by analysing and identifying areas for modification. Integrating existing software products and getting incompatible platforms to work together. Creating technical specifications and test plans. Writing and testing code and then refining and rewriting as necessary. Writing systems to control the scheduling of jobs on a mainframe computer or to control the access allowed to users or remote systems. Writing operational documentation with technical authors. Maintaining systems by monitoring and correcting software defects. Working closely with other staff, such as project managers, designers, developers and systems analysts. Consulting clients and colleagues concerning the maintenance and performance of software systems and with a view to writing or modifying current operating systems. Communicate effectively with all levels within the organisation and its customers at all times.
This job was originally posted as www.jobsite.co.uk/job/959506508